bradm Posted October 9, 2008 Report Posted October 9, 2008 http://www.thegauntlet.com/article/172/14098/Guns-N-Roses.html "Chinese Democracy" (Geffen/Interscope) finally has a release date! The CD will hit the shelves at all Best Buy stores, where it is an exclusive, on the Sunday prior to Thanksgiving, November 23, giving it a full seven days on sale before entering the chart on December 2. Best Buy's sales week runs from Sunday through Saturday night.GUNS N' ROSES manager Andy Gould reportedly told Best Buy employees at a vendor convention held by Best Buy last month in Dallas that a new GN'R song called "If The World" will play under the closing credits of "Body of Lies", the new film starring Leonardo DiCaprio and Russell Crowe due out on October 10.
